A global insurance provider is seeking an MGA & Facilities Lead Underwriting Governance to shape their global governance framework. You will ensure compliance across all market units while providing expert support to various teams.
The ideal candidate will have over 10 years of experience in insurance governance and underwriting, with strong leadership skills and a tech-savvy background. This position offers a competitive salary and a hybrid work model, emphasizing flexibility and inclusivity.
